"Renewal of Santander's Dallas Tower Lease"

Santander Consumer USA has recently renewed their lease for 211,087 square feet of office space at 1601 Elm St., a prominent mixed-use tower in Dallas. The property, owned by Pacific Elm Properties and managed by Woods Capital, has been known as Santander Tower since its transformation into a mixed-use development in 2020.

Under the co-development of Mintwood Real Estate, the tower now features a luxurious multifamily community called The Peridot Residences on floors 18-25 and 37-39. Additionally, there is also a boutique hotel operated by Mint House Hotel within the building.

Cushman & Wakefield’s Robbie Baty and Travis Boothe expertly represented Santander Consumer USA during their lease renewal negotiations. This reaffirms their commitment to maintaining an active presence within this thriving business district.
